Commercial Plumbing Service in Denver, CO
Commercial plumbing services encompass a wide range of projects related to the installation, repair, and maintenance of plumbing systems in commercial properties such as office buildings, retail spaces, restaurants, and warehouses. These services typically include fixing leaking pipes, unclogging drains, installing new fixtures, and ensuring proper water pressure and drainage. Property owners often seek commercial plumbing assistance when facing urgent repairs or planning upgrades to accommodate business operations, new tenants, or building renovations. Understanding the scope of work, the specific plumbing needs of the property, and any existing system limitations are important considerations before requesting service.
Before requesting commercial plumbing services, property owners should assess the nature of the plumbing issue or project, including any relevant details about the plumbing system’s age, layout, and previous repairs. Clarifying the specific goals-such as improving efficiency, fixing leaks, or installing new equipment-can help ensure the service addresses the right concerns. Additionally, understanding the potential impact on daily operations and coordinating timing to minimize disruptions can be valuable when planning for plumbing work in busy commercial environments.

Common Commercial Plumbing Service Jobs
Commercial plumbing repairs - addressing leaks, clogs, and fixture issues in business properties.
Pipe installation and replacement - upgrading or installing new pipes for improved water flow and reliability.
Backflow prevention - installing and maintaining devices to protect drinking water from contamination.
Drain cleaning services - clearing blocked drains to prevent backups and maintain proper flow.
Water heater services - installing, repairing, and maintaining commercial water heating systems.
Fixture installation - setting up sinks, toilets, and other plumbing fixtures for commercial spaces.
Commercial Plumbing Service Questions
What types of commercial plumbing projects are commonly handled? Services include installation, repair, and maintenance of commercial sinks, toilets, water heaters, and piping systems for various business properties.
How can property owners identify plumbing issues early? Signs such as slow drains, water leaks, strange odors, or water pressure changes may indicate underlying plumbing problems needing attention.
What should be considered when planning a commercial plumbing upgrade? It's important to assess current system capacity, comply with local building codes, and choose durable fixtures suitable for high usage.
